1/ Russian mobilised soldiers from Krasnodar complain that they have been "thrown out like dogs" in the fields of Ukraine, with no information, no orders, no radio, no ammunition and no medicine, and live in holes dug out with their bare hands, as they have no shovels. ⬇️




3/ For a month we were, like, being prepared for something, it is not clear what for, fuck. We were being transported back and forth, fuck. And now, it turns out, we are somewhere in the fields of Ukraine. We were just thrown out like dogs, here, really, in the fields.

4/ No shovel, nothing with us ... We live just in the field, fuck. No, no, they bring some food, literally two times a day. We burn fires, chop trees, fuck, dig, what God sent, fuck ... They gave us Kalash[nikovs] and bayonets, fuck. And guys, dig as you want, fuck.

5/ There is no information, no command. We sit, fuck, like [we're] on needles, because we do not know where [are] our own, where the strangers [enemy]. No radio, no cartridges, no shit. What is this, fuck? Our Ministry of Defence is so class.

6/ We are all sick, no medicine, nothing. There are no medicines, two people are already [so sick] that they need to be hospitalised. Here they were treated, how to say, fuck. With their own drugs, who has what, fuck.




8/ Therefore, I would like to show our authorities, fuck, who promised to recruit people for the universities, for good medical care, shouted that we have, that a person is a little sick, fuck, he is sent to the hospital.

9/ Then he is not sent anywhere, he lies in the dugout, fuck, snarls blood, fuck. Do you think this is normal? There is nothing normal here. There is a proverb, yes, a full soldier, dressed soldier, he is ready to fight.

10/ So do you first, fuck, distribute people who should be to the universities ... [We are] just like a guerrilla detachment.



12/ This is what is happening here. This is how our guerrilla Krasnodar detachment lives. Somewhere in the fields of Ukraine. Where are our people, where are strangers? /end
